    Real time water quality data is collected using equipment provided by the National Water Quality Instrumentation Service and is deployed by area teams within the Environment Agency. The link provides access to a map of active water quality monitoring stations and a live graphical display of the data collected. Each site takes regular measurements of a suit of parameters including temperature, conductivity, pH, turbidity, ammonium, dissolved oxygen, chlorophyll and nitrate.     The Environment Agency National Water Quality Instrumentation Service provide multi-parameter sondes for continuous sampling of river water quality which are deployed for weeks or months at a time to inform pollution investigations. The data can be used to identify intermittent sources of pollution which infrequent spot sampling will miss. Past locations of EA continuous water quality monitoring sondes deployed up until March 2022. Data from the sondes are available via the Meteor platform on request from the EA. Tell EA and Defra what you would like to see published on the Defra Data Services Platform via this survey: https://forms.office.com/r/QmUV2iDwFJ The following parameters are recorded by the sondes: Temperature - In rivers can range from 0 - 25°C. Effluent discharges may be warmer then the receiving watercourse and discharges of groundwater may be cooler then the receiving watercourse. These discharges may distort the normal temperature profile. Water temperatures change with the seasons and will also change throughout the day due to ambient air temperature. Conductivity - This is affected primarily by the geology of the area. It represents the amount of inorganic dissolved solids (such as sodium, sulphate, chloride, calcium) in the water. Inputs from discharges and runoff can change this background level. A drop in value is a good indicator of rainfall. Dissolved Oxygen - Is one of the most important indicators of the health of a river and it is necessary to sustain aquatic life. The concentration is reduced by the respiration of living organisms and replenished by photosynthesis of aquatic plants and algae. In addition, increases in dissolved oxygen are driven by re-aeration from the atmosphere and turbulent flow. This dynamic change is most clearly observed as diurnal patterns in the dissolved oxygen data. pH - An indicator of the acidity or alkalinity of water. Ammonium - The presence of ammonium in a waterbody can be an indicator of pollution. It is associated with the natural decomposition of organic material, the input of sewage (both treated and untreated) or chemically derived commercial fertilisers entering the watercourse. Ammonium levels can also be increased by the presence of interfering ions found in sodium and potassium salts. The source of these may be natural or manmade. Ammonium / Ammonia levels do not directly relate to bacteriology counts. Turbidity - Is a good indicator of the amount of suspended solids in the waterbody. It is caused by either the resuspension of sediment from the bed of the river or other materials entering the watercourse during storm events. Very short transient spikes may be observed; these are due to aquatic organisms moving across the sensor.

    The monitoring of ambient air quality in France is entrusted to the 18 Associations Agréées de Surveillance de la Qualité de l’Air (AASQA). The air quality monitoring stations involved in this monitoring are operated and managed by the AASQA. The measured data from these stations are transmitted over the water to the Central Air Quality Monitoring Laboratory (LCSQA) for integration into the national air quality database called GEOD’AIR. The LCSQA is mandated by the Ministry responsible for the Environment to carry out the regulatory reporting of air quality in accordance with the terms of the European Directives and Decisions. The data available through these processes are hourly data from automatic analysers. The concentrations of the following air pollutants shall be measured: — Ozone (O3) — Nitrogen dioxide (NO2) — Sulphur dioxide (SO2) — Particles with a diameter of less than 10 µm (PM10) — Particles with a diameter of less than 2,5 µm (PM2.5) — Carbon monoxide (CO) All the observations measured for these pollutants participating in the national regulatory oversight system shall be made available. These data are transmitted to the European Environment Agency (EPA) according to a formalism defined and documented in reference guides (the so-called “IPR guide” and “user guide for the data model and xml”). This real-time data stream (or UTD data for “Up-To-Date”) is named by the “flux E2” convention. The files transmitted in this context are made available to the general public on this page.     The map service allows you to view the points of withdrawal of bathing water, identified pursuant to Legislative Decree 116/2008 and their classification. The quality classes are: "excellent" (1) "good" (2) "sufficient" (3) "poor" (4) The quality of bathing water is monitored by the Health Protection Agencies (ATS) through the evaluation of two bacteriological parameters: Escherichia coli and intestinal Enterococci, whose exceeding of the limit values ​​leads to a temporary ban on bathing extended to the analyzed area. The frequency of sampling is at least once a month during the bathing season, from May to September, according to a pre-established calendar.     The Scottish Environment Protection Agency (SEPA) Marine National Environmental Monitoring Buoy Network provides real time, high frequency environmental data from strategic locations around the Scottish coast, as part of SEPA obligations to monitor the marine environment. The monitoring buoy network has been in place in some places from as early as 1996 with more buoys being deployed for ongoing measurements of the marine environment. Continuous monitoring equipment gathers dissolved oxygen, water temperature, salinity and chlorophyll-a data at regular intervals. The data is stored internally and downloaded at regular maintenance intervals. Data is collected by SEPA from monitoring buoys, mostly every 15 minutes. The data was submitted to the British Oceanographic Data Centre (BODC) for "data banking." Data has been removed as part of the SEPA quality control procedure leading to periods of absent data. This also occurs through power failure or lack of deployment. Further quality control by BODC will flag suspect data. The data is used to assess the state of the marine environment at representative locations. Salinity is used to indicate changes in water masses. Salinity decreases as freshwater inputs increase and oxygen is more soluble in freshwater than seawater. Water temperature is closely linked to seasonal changes and oxygen becomes less soluble as the water temperature increases. Chlorophyll-a is an indicator of the biomass of phytoplankton. Phytoplankton blooms are common occurrences at the start and end of the growing season in spring and autumn however excessive phytoplankton is indicated by enhanced abundance throughout the growing season (90 percentile concentration >15 µg/l measured from April to September). Excessive phytoplankton growth may cause an undesirable disturbance to the ecosystem if the decaying algae remove oxygen from the water column and sea bed as a result of microbial breakdown. Dissolved oxygen is one of the most important indicators of the health of a water body and high levels are needed to support a variety of marine life. Dissolved oxygen concentrations are affected by salinity, temperature and phytoplankton growth. Dissolved oxygen produced by photosynthesis may result in supersaturation (>100%) during the growing season. Dissolved oxygen is removed by the microbial breakdown of organic matter.

     Big Cypress National Preserve (BICY) and Everglades National Park (EVER) maintain separate networks of hydrologic monitoring stations (hydrostations) for measuring the stage and quality of surface water throughout their units. The data collected at these sites provides a historical baseline for assessing hydrologic conditions and making a wide range of management decisions (both internally and externally). Surface-water stage data is relatively straight-forward to analyze, both in real time and relative to historic conditions, and has typically been conducted by in-house hydrology staff at both units. Analysis of surface water-quality data is generally regarded as being more complex because of the subtleness of trends, absence of continuous data (bi-monthly for BICY and monthly for EVER), and dependence on surface water depth and season. Collection and analysis of water-quality samples at BICY and EVER are done under cooperative agreements with the South Florida Water Management District (SFWMD). Under these agreements, the Park Service collects the samples in the field and the SFWMD provides sampling equipment and laboratory analyses. EVER has been sampling water quality on a monthly basis at 9 "internal marsh" stations since 1984 as part of this program. BICY has been sampling water quality on a monthly basis at 10 "internal" stations since 1995 as part of this agreement, with water quality data at these sites extending as far back to 1988 (but not as part of the agreement). Water-quality data collected at the BICY and EVER stations has been archived and reported for short-time intervals (yearly and bi-yearly), but an analysis that covers all sampled parameters, extends over the full period of record, and provides comparisons between the two units has yet to be performed. In 2000, a study was begun by the U.S. Geological Survey to gather, edit, and interpret selected water-quality data from a variety of sources to improve the understanding of changes in water-quality in areas impacted by human activities or in more remote and relatively unimpacted areas of the Everglades and Big Cypress Swamp. One purpose is to look for long-term trends and possibly relate the trends to human or natural influences on water quality such as agriculture, drought, hurricanes, changes in water management, etc. Another purpose is to interpret data from the most remote and unimpacted areas to discern, if possible, what the natural background concentrations are for water-quality constituents that have sufficient data. An attempt will be made to find correlations between available water-quality, physical, and meteorological parameters. Such analyses of water-quality and ancillary data may assist in establishing water-quality standards appropriate for the designation as Outstanding Florida Waters in both the Everglades National Park and the Big Cypress National Preserve. Ancillary data such as precipitation, water-level, water flow, dates of major storms, and beginning and ending dates of water-control effects will be studied to relate their timing to any noticeable changes in water quality.
